Output 6680aacf6f62944ba81f8e629e16cb481401ef04e5958497717435c53abdddfe:8

value
10506108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a55c1c5bb178546a8ca647067c03b2618ed4ab77 OP_EQUAL
address
MNyW53unwA3iTWoCMzPLuST1Rmb1Wp3dKh
transaction
6680aacf6f62944ba81f8e629e16cb481401ef04e5958497717435c53abdddfe
spent
true